Я плохо знаком с поблочным тестированием и nUnit (2.48). Я хотел бы записать метод тестирования, где случай возникновения отказов - то, что он заходит в тупик. Действительно ли это возможно? Очевидно, nUnit не знает по умолчанию сколько времени метод...
Я получаю эту ошибку очень часто, но не последовательно на 2 страницах в приложении, которое находится в продуктивной среде. У меня просто есть некоторые снимки экрана ошибки ниже. Транзакция (Процесс...
Я пишу некоторый регистрирующий/контролирующий код, который будет работать в производстве (не как раз в то самое время, когда ошибки брошены или при разработке). После чтения опыта Ужаса Кодирования с заведением в тупик и...
Я не мог найти достойную реализацию ThreadPool для Ruby, таким образом, я записал мой (базирующийся частично на коде отсюда: http://web.archive.org/web/20081204101031/http://snippets.dzone.com:80/posts/show/3276...
Во-первых, вот образец: общедоступный класс Мертвая блокировка {статический класс Друг {частное заключительное Имя строки; общедоступный Друг (Имя строки) {this.name = имя;}...
POSIX позволяет взаимным исключениям быть рекурсивными. Это означает, что тот же поток может заблокировать то же взаимное исключение дважды и не зайдет в тупик. Конечно, это также должно разблокировать его дважды, иначе никакой другой поток не может получ
Я узнал, что должен разблокировать обратный порядок заблокировать порядок. Например. A.lock (); B.lock (); B.unlock (); A.unlock (); Но, что происходит, если мне действительно нравилось это: A.lock (); B.lock (); A.unlock (); B.unlock ();...
У меня есть innoDB таблица, которая записывает подключенных пользователей. Это обновляется на каждом обновлении страницы пользователем для отслеживания, которых страниц они идут и их последняя дата доступа на сайт. У меня затем есть крон...
Я получаю РТЫ 02049 иногда для некоторых продолжительных и/или интенсивных транзакций. Нет по-видимому никакого шаблона к этому, но это происходит на простой ВСТАВКЕ. У меня нет подсказки, как получить любой вид...
Позволяет говорят, что я открываю транзакцию и выполняю запросы на обновление. ОБНОВЛЕНИЕ BEGIN TRANSACTION x УСТАНОВИЛО y = z, КУДА w = v запрос возвращается успешно, и транзакция остается открытой сознательно сроком на время...
Простая часть кода midlet (класс Мычание) ниже (после выборок) мертвые блокировки (По крайней мере, я принимаю это, заходит в тупик после того, чтобы читать это сообщение на потоках здесь). Я воспроизвел соответствующие выборки...
Кроме этого я не знаю, могу ли я воспроизвести его теперь, когда это произошло (я использовал это конкретное приложение в течение недели или два теперь без проблемы), предполагая, что я запускаю свое приложение в...
Во время выполнения ASP.NET моего приложения кажется, что Экспресс SQL 2008 содержит некоторую блокировку, и я добираюсь, Тайм-аут истек. Период тайм-аута протек до завершения операции, или сервер...
Мы испытываем Мертвую блокировку Oracle (org.hibernate.util. JDBCExceptionReporter - РТЫ 00060: мертвая блокировка обнаружила при ожидании ресурса), ошибка. Было предложено, чтобы проблема была с...
Я хочу заставить свою библиотеку Python, работающую с MySQLdb смочь обнаружить мертвые блокировки и попробовать еще раз. Я полагаю, что кодировал хорошее решение, и теперь я хочу протестировать его. Любые идеи для самых простых запросов I...
У меня есть основной вопрос. Почему и как метод регистра SelectableChannel может быть в блокирующемся вызове. Позвольте мне предоставить сценарий. Я создал Селекторный объект в классе Регистр следующим образом. частный...
Следующее кодирует результат в мертвой блокировке с помощью C# на.NET? класс MyClass {частный объект lockObj = новый объект (); общественность освобождает Foo () {блокировка (lockObj) {...
Вот сценарий: у меня есть таблица под названием MarketDataCurrent (MDC), который имеет живые курсы акций обновления. У меня есть один процесс под названием 'LiveFeed', который читает ценовую потоковую передачу из провода, очередей...
Следующая программа была адаптирована из примеров Boost. Программа: создает или открывает файл с отображением памяти, создает карту в файле, добавляет запись, удаляет запись, снова добавляет запись #include & ...
У меня есть класс 'База данных', которая работает оберткой для ADO.net. Например, когда я должен выполнить процедуру, я называю Базу данных. ExecuteProcedure (procedureName, parametersAndItsValues). Мы...
Я работаю над приложением для J2ME, и иногда оно полностью зависает, и AMS требуется некоторое время, чтобы закрыть его. Мне кажется, это тупиковый вопрос. Не могли бы вы посоветовать мне, что ...
Когда я выполнил команду clrstack, я получил следующий вывод. Это стек вызовов блокирующего потока, который владеет взаимоблокировкой и приводит к взаимоблокировке. Это его точное назначение? Есть ли у него другие ...
Я хотел бы начать пользоваться Библиотекой Параллели Задачи, поскольку это - рекомендуемая платформа, продвигающаяся для выполнения асинхронных операций. Одной вещью, которую я не смог найти, являются любые средства...
"Транзакция (идентификатор 63 Процесса) была заведена в тупик на блокировке | коммуникационные буферные ресурсы с другим процессом и была выбрана в качестве жертвы мертвой блокировки. Повторно выполните транзакцию".. Возможные причины отказа:...
У меня есть скорость критическая многопоточная программа, которая вовлекает данные в древовидную структуру. Реализованный следующим образом: структура определения типа {//данные, имеющие отношение к связям, определяя архитектуру...
У меня есть 2 потока. Один поток печатает нечетные числа, и второй поток печатает четные числа. Теперь, я должен выполнить потоки альтернативно так, чтобы я мог произвести 1,2,3,4,5,6..... Я записал...
Следующий код содержит потенциальную мертвую блокировку, но, кажется, необходим: для безопасного копирования данных в один контейнер от другого оба контейнера должны быть заблокированы, чтобы препятствовать тому, чтобы изменения произошли в...
Кто-либо может помочь мне для мертвой блокировки в SQL Server 2005? Для простого теста у меня есть таблица "Book", которая имеет первичный ключ (идентификатор) и имя столбца. Индекс по умолчанию этого первичного ключа не кластеризируется....
Я прочитал статьи как они: http://www.codinghorror.com/blog/archives/001166.html http://www.databasejournal.com/features/mssql/article.php/3566746/Controlling-Transactions-and-Locks-Part-5-SQL-...